Output 381da2d092e697de399ca593860273bad45b93275d73c5dd449fe6fda2bf8a25:0

value
630911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 925988107e9a6478e831f468e19b11334fd2ca4a OP_EQUAL
address
3F2qqJs2C2pxZ8WjP655sr2kiZ5JA2RiXh
transaction
381da2d092e697de399ca593860273bad45b93275d73c5dd449fe6fda2bf8a25
confirmations
351583
spent
true